Transaction 64780f7eb3f9d7c62520cd6fe6d8e8c8a3ad103c62d78395d3bb4393266b6ff9

2 Input
2 Outputs
  • 64780f7eb3f9d7c62520cd6fe6d8e8c8a3ad103c62d78395d3bb4393266b6ff9:0
  • value  5000000
    address  156KGZEKKDzjshqsVsEPGVcGsuNt8RxXBu
  • 64780f7eb3f9d7c62520cd6fe6d8e8c8a3ad103c62d78395d3bb4393266b6ff9:1
  • value  1001629
    address  39N2agiWGr4JS4F7vwP6cmXqGZ5Su35C59